Advantages and Disadvantages of Hot Wallets

Hot wallets are connected to the internet, making them highly accessible and convenient for online casino players. They allow players to quickly deposit or withdraw funds, enabling seamless transactions during gameplay. Popular hot wallets include mobile apps and web-based solutions, making it easy to manage funds anywhere.

Advantages of Hot Wallets:

  • Instant Access: Players can deposit or withdraw cryptocurrency quickly, allowing for real-time transactions in online casinos.
  • Ease of Use: Hot wallets are typically user-friendly, with interfaces designed for simple navigation, making them ideal for new cryptocurrency users.
  • Compatibility: Hot wallets often support various cryptocurrencies, offering flexibility for players using multiple coins.

Disadvantages of Hot Wallets:

  • Security Risks: Since hot wallets are always connected to the internet, they are more vulnerable to hacking and cyberattacks.
  • Limited Offline Access: Players must be online to manage their funds, which could be problematic in areas with poor internet connectivity.
  • Reliability on External Providers: Hot wallet services are often managed by third parties, creating potential trust issues regarding service continuity and fund security.

Advantages and Disadvantages of Cold Wallets

Cold wallets are offline storage solutions, often taking the form of hardware wallets or even paper wallets. They are not connected to the internet, making them less vulnerable to cyber threats and ideal for long-term storage. For online casino players, cold wallets offer a high level of security, particularly for holding large sums of cryptocurrency.

Advantages of Cold Wallets:

  • Enhanced Security: Cold wallets are immune to online hacking attempts, as they are kept offline, making them the safest option for storing large amounts of cryptocurrency.
  • Control Over Funds: Since cold wallets are typically not managed by third parties, players maintain full control over their funds.
  • Durability: Cold wallets, especially hardware wallets, are designed to be robust and durable, withstanding physical damage while keeping funds safe.

Disadvantages of Cold Wallets:

  • Inconvenience for Frequent Use: Players need to manually connect cold wallets to the internet to transfer funds, which can be time-consuming and impractical for regular online casino play.
  • Initial Cost: Hardware wallets can be expensive, making them a less attractive option for casual or small-scale gamblers.
  • Risk of Physical Loss: Cold wallets can be lost or damaged, and if recovery phrases are misplaced, it may be impossible to recover funds.

Which Wallet Should Online Casino Players Choose?

Choosing between a hot or cold wallet depends on how frequently a player engages with online casinos and the amount of cryptocurrency they wish to store. Hot wallets are ideal for players who frequently deposit and withdraw small to medium amounts, as they provide ease of access and quick transactions. On the other hand, cold wallets are better suited for players holding significant sums of cryptocurrency, prioritizing security over convenience.

For a hybrid solution, some players may choose to use both types of wallets—keeping smaller amounts in a hot wallet for immediate use and storing the bulk of their cryptocurrency in a cold wallet for enhanced security. This approach balances the benefits of accessibility and safety.

Security and Risks When Using Cryptocurrency Wallets at Online Casinos

When it comes to online gambling, security is a top concern for cryptocurrency users. Hot wallets, while convenient, are more susceptible to phishing attacks, malware, and hacking. Therefore, players should enable two-factor authentication (2FA) and use strong, unique passwords to mitigate these risks. Keeping software and wallet applications updated also plays a vital role in ensuring security.

Cold wallets offer superior protection against online threats, but the risk of losing access to funds due to misplaced recovery keys or damaged hardware still exists. Online casino players should store backup keys in secure, separate locations to ensure they can recover their wallets in case of loss or damage.
